Google Play Store App Crashes Affect Many Wear OS Smartwatches

A recent issue has caused the Google Play Store to crash on several Wear OS smartwatches, preventing users from accessing apps, updates, and downloads. Reports from smartwatch owners indicate that the problem appears when opening the Play Store, leading to unexpected app closures and a disrupted user experience. The bug seems to affect multiple Wear OS devices rather than a single smartwatch brand, suggesting a broader software-related problem. Users have shared their experiences across online forums and social media, prompting increased attention from the Wear OS community. While the exact cause has not been fully confirmed, many believe a recent update may have triggered the malfunction. Some temporary workarounds, such as restarting the device or clearing app data, may help in certain cases, but they do not guarantee a permanent fix. Google is expected to investigate the issue and provide a software update to restore normal Play Store functionality on affected smartwatches.
